Diapers are essential items for parents with young children, and the good news is that they can be considered as HSA eligible expenses under certain circumstances. Here's what you need to know:
Medical Necessity Requirements for Diaper Coverage
- Diapers are eligible for purchase using your HSA funds if they are medically necessary. This means that if your child has a medical condition that requires the use of diapers, you can use your HSA to cover the cost.
- However, typical baby diapers that are used for general hygiene and convenience purposes are not considered as eligible expenses under an HSA.
- It's important to keep detailed records and documentation of the medical necessity of the diapers to support your HSA expense claims.
